Apple TV In My Car

2017 GLC300 SUV. I installed the Road Top apple car play android auto unit. I ran a male to female HDMI cable from Road Top into the console storage. I used a dremel with sanding cone to sand the little lip so the hdmi cable would fit nicely under the lip (my hdmi cable was pretty thick) so the console could be screwed back down just fine. Ran the Road Top usb cable and Road Top aux cable the same and those two cables tucked to the side of the lip that is there and into the console storage. The aux cable plugs into a Road Top little box with USB on the other end. And That USB is to be plugged into one of the USB ports in console. The other USB female cable is for wired CarPlay/android auto phone plug in. The Road Top supports wireless CarPlay/android auto. I have the Mercedes wifi hot spot service. Plugged the Apple TV into the power outlet in the rear. The power cord fits in between the two console storage arm rest when closed and is where the Apple TV unit is kept. Plugged in HDMI male to male in from the Apple TV to the HDMI female end that I ran from the Road Top unit. Contacted Road Top on how to enable the HDMI port. Then I went to the Road Top system and selected the HDMI port, set up Apple TV to connect to the cars wifi hotspot and viola. \Tried it on a short trip last night and today I’ll try to see if this works on a little bit longer trip. I tried an older google chromecast hooked up to the HDMI cable and extra usb port in the console but it wouldn’t connect to the wifi hotspot but I might try it again later but it is an older chromecast or I did something wrong. I have a newer chromecast I might try. I’m assuming I’ll need to unplug the Apple TV when I shut the car off so that is what I did last night to be safe.
